I have searched the forum extensively and read quite a few threads on upgrading the basic steering wheel to one with EVIC, Radio and Cruise buttons, but NONE on a 2011.

I can find used steering wheels on eBay, but when checking the part numbers most appear to be 2013 or newer. I can’t seem to find any compatibility information for the 2011.

What years will swap out with the 2011? Is it Plug & Play, or will it require some wire splicing like on newer models? Anyone have the correct part numbers? Anyone done this upgrade on a 2011 and I just missed the thread?

2009 - 2011 are the same, they changed in 2012, usually plug and play, unless you do not have the audio controls on the back of the wheel and the new wheel has them. They would need to be programmed to function. You can do it yourself, the AlfaOBD thread has it buried somewhere in there.
